Threshold frequency for a metal is `10^(15) Hz`. Light of `lambda = 4000 Å` falls on its surface . Which of the following statements is correct ?
A. No photoelectric emission takes place
B. Photo - electrons come out with zero speed
C. Photo - electrons come out with `10^(3) m//sec` speed
D. Photo - electrons come out with `10^(5) m//sec` speed

Correct Answer - A
Frequency of light of wavelength `(lambda = 4000 Å)` is `v = ( c )/(lambda) = ( 3 xx 10^(8))/( 4000 xx 10^(-10)) = 0.75 xx 10^(15)` which is less than the given threshold frequency . Hence no photoelectric emission takes place.
